.elementor-widget-section .eael-protected-content-message{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-section .protected-content-error-msg{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-12335 .elementor-element.elementor-element-ea86ffb:not(.elementor-motion-effects-element-type-background), .elementor-12335 .elementor-element.elementor-element-ea86ffb >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:transparent;background-image:radial-gradient(at center left, var( --e-global-color-20dbf285 ) 30%, var( --e-global-color-75c07d3 ) 100%);}.elementor-12335 .elementor-element.elementor-element-ea86ffb{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;}.elementor-12335 .elementor-element.elementor-element-ea86ffb >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-widget-heading .eael-protected-content-message{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-heading .protected-content-error-msg{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-heading .elementor-heading-title{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);color:var( --e-global-color-primary );}.tippy-popper[data-tippy-popper-id="6610a11f"] .tippy-tooltip{font-family:"Roboto", Sans-serif;font-size:15px;font-weight:400;color:#ffffff;max-width:350px;}.tippy-popper[data-tippy-popper-id="6610a11f"] .tippy-tooltip, .tippy-popper[data-tippy-popper-id="6610a11f"] .tippy-tooltip .tippy-backdrop{background-color:var( --e-global-color-secondary );}.tippy-popper[data-tippy-popper-id="6610a11f"][x-placement^=top] .tippy-tooltip .tippy-arrow{border-top-color:var( --e-global-color-secondary );}.tippy-popper[data-tippy-popper-id="6610a11f"][x-placement^=bottom] .tippy-tooltip .tippy-arrow{border-bottom-color:var( --e-global-color-secondary );}.tippy-popper[data-tippy-popper-id="6610a11f"][x-placement^=left] .tippy-tooltip .tippy-arrow{border-left-color:var( --e-global-color-secondary );}.tippy-popper[data-tippy-popper-id="6610a11f"][x-placement^=right] .tippy-tooltip .tippy-arrow{border-right-color:var( --e-global-color-secondary );}.tippy-popper[data-tippy-popper-id="6610a11f"] .tippy-tooltip .tippy-roundarrow{fill:var( --e-global-color-secondary );}.elementor-12335 .elementor-element.elementor-element-6610a11f{text-align:center;}.elementor-12335 .elementor-element.elementor-element-6610a11f .elementor-heading-title{font-size:28px;color:var( --e-global-color-5965cab4 );}.tippy-popper[data-tippy-popper-id="2a51828"] .tippy-tooltip{font-family:"Roboto", Sans-serif;font-size:15px;font-weight:400;color:#ffffff;max-width:350px;}.tippy-popper[data-tippy-popper-id="2a51828"] .tippy-tooltip, .tippy-popper[data-tippy-popper-id="2a51828"] .tippy-tooltip .tippy-backdrop{background-color:var( --e-global-color-secondary );}.tippy-popper[data-tippy-popper-id="2a51828"][x-placement^=top] .tippy-tooltip .tippy-arrow{border-top-color:var( --e-global-color-secondary );}.tippy-popper[data-tippy-popper-id="2a51828"][x-placement^=bottom] .tippy-tooltip .tippy-arrow{border-bottom-color:var( --e-global-color-secondary );}.tippy-popper[data-tippy-popper-id="2a51828"][x-placement^=left] .tippy-tooltip .tippy-arrow{border-left-color:var( --e-global-color-secondary );}.tippy-popper[data-tippy-popper-id="2a51828"][x-placement^=right] .tippy-tooltip .tippy-arrow{border-right-color:var( --e-global-color-secondary );}.tippy-popper[data-tippy-popper-id="2a51828"] .tippy-tooltip .tippy-roundarrow{fill:var( --e-global-color-secondary );}.elementor-12335 .elementor-element.elementor-element-2a51828{text-align:center;}.elementor-12335 .elementor-element.elementor-element-2a51828 .elementor-heading-title{font-size:28px;color:var( --e-global-color-5965cab4 );}.elementor-12335 .elementor-element.elementor-element-a792f66{text-align:center;}.elementor-12335 .elementor-element.elementor-element-a792f66 .elementor-heading-title{font-size:28px;color:var( --e-global-color-5965cab4 );}.elementor-12335 .elementor-element.elementor-element-703dc53c{text-align:center;}.elementor-12335 .elementor-element.elementor-element-703dc53c .elementor-heading-title{font-size:28px;color:#FFFFFF;}.elementor-12335 .elementor-element.elementor-element-53453f1c{text-align:center;}.elementor-12335 .elementor-element.elementor-element-53453f1c .elementor-heading-title{font-size:28px;color:#FFFFFF;}.elementor-12335 .elementor-element.elementor-element-1efa1730 .elementor-heading-title{font-size:28px;color:#FFFFFF;}.elementor-12335 .elementor-element.elementor-element-2c137ac6 .elementor-heading-title{font-size:28px;color:#FFFFFF;}.elementor-12335 .elementor-element.elementor-element-3595b244:not(.elementor-motion-effects-element-type-background), .elementor-12335 .elementor-element.elementor-element-3595b244 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#FFFFFF;}.elementor-12335 .elementor-element.elementor-element-3595b244{border-style:solid;border-width:7px 7px 7px 7px;border-color:var( --e-global-color-3435d718 );box-shadow:0px 0px 10px 0px rgba(0,0,0,0.5) inset;trans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;}.elementor-12335 .elementor-element.elementor-element-3595b244 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-widget-text-editor .eael-protected-content-message{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-text-editor .protected-content-error-msg{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-text-editor{color:var( --e-global-color-text );font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-widget-text-editor.elementor-drop-cap-view-stacked .elementor-drop-cap{background-color:var( --e-global-color-primary );}.elementor-widget-text-editor.elementor-drop-cap-view-framed .elementor-drop-cap, .elementor-widget-text-editor.elementor-drop-cap-view-default .elementor-drop-cap{color:var( --e-global-color-primary );border-color:var( --e-global-color-primary );}.elementor-12335 .elementor-element.elementor-element-5d2313c4{color:var( --e-global-color-4643802 );font-family:"Roboto", Sans-serif;font-size:20px;font-weight:400;}.elementor-widget-hotspot .eael-protected-content-message{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-hotspot .protected-content-error-msg{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-hotspot .widget-image-caption{color:var( --e-global-color-text );font-family:var( --e-global-typography-text-font-family ), Sans-serif;font-weight:var( --e-global-typography-text-font-weight );}.elementor-widget-hotspot{--hotspot-color:var( --e-global-color-primary );--hotspot-box-color:var( --e-global-color-secondary );--tooltip-color:var( --e-global-color-secondary );}.elementor-widget-hotspot .e-hotspot__label{font-family:var( --e-global-typography-primary-font-family ), Sans-serif;font-weight:var( --e-global-typography-primary-font-weight );}.elementor-widget-hotspot .e-hotspot__tooltip{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-12335 .elementor-element.elementor-element-24f48524 .elementor-repeater-item-35c94a5{--hotspot-min-width:100px;--hotspot-min-height:100px;left:50%;--hotspot-translate-x:50%;top:5%;--hotspot-translate-y:5%;}.elementor-12335 .elementor-element.elementor-element-24f48524 .elementor-repeater-item-58022f6{--hotspot-min-width:100px;--hotspot-min-height:100px;left:35%;--hotspot-translate-x:35%;top:33.5%;--hotspot-translate-y:33.5%;}.elementor-12335 .elementor-element.elementor-element-24f48524 .elementor-repeater-item-446f6be{--hotspot-min-width:100px;--hotspot-min-height:100px;left:35%;--hotspot-translate-x:35%;top:73.5%;--hotspot-translate-y:73.5%;}.elementor-12335 .elementor-element.elementor-element-24f48524 .elementor-repeater-item-8444b9f{--hotspot-min-width:170px;--hotspot-min-height:100px;left:78%;--hotspot-translate-x:78%;top:59.5%;--hotspot-translate-y:59.5%;}.elementor-12335 .elementor-element.elementor-element-24f48524 .elementor-repeater-item-d4cb6bd{--hotspot-min-width:100px;--hotspot-min-height:100px;left:78%;--hotspot-translate-x:78%;top:87%;--hotspot-translate-y:87%;}.elementor-12335 .elementor-element.elementor-element-24f48524 .e-hotspot--tooltip-position{right:initial;bottom:initial;left:calc(100% + 5px );top:initial;}.elementor-12335 .elementor-element.elementor-element-24f48524 >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-12335 .elementor-element.elementor-element-24f48524{--background-align:center;--tooltip-transition-duration:0ms;--hotspot-color:var( --e-global-color-20dbf285 );--hotspot-size:20px;--hotspot-min-width:18px;--hotspot-min-height:77px;--hotspot-box-color:var( --e-global-color-65cb4486 );--hotspot-padding:17px;--hotspot-border-radius:100px 100px 100px 100px;--tooltip-text-color:var( --e-global-color-20dbf285 );--tooltip-min-width:170px;}.elementor-12335 .elementor-element.elementor-element-24f48524 .elementor-widget-container>img:hover{--opacity:1;}.elementor-12335 .elementor-element.elementor-element-24f48524 .e-hotspot__label{font-family:"Roboto", Sans-serif;font-size:16px;font-weight:600;}.elementor-12335 .elementor-element.elementor-element-24f48524 .e-hotspot__tooltip{font-family:"Roboto Slab", Sans-serif;font-size:15px;font-weight:400;}.elementor-widget-button .elementor-button{background-color:var( --e-global-color-accent );font-family:var( --e-global-typography-accent-font-family ), Sans-serif;font-weight:var( --e-global-typography-accent-font-weight );}.elementor-widget-button .eael-protected-content-message{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-button .protected-content-error-msg{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-12335 .elementor-element.elementor-element-37bdbb6 .elementor-button{background-color:var( --e-global-color-20dbf285 );font-family:"Roboto", Sans-serif;font-size:16px;font-weight:500;fill:var( --e-global-color-5965cab4 );color:var( --e-global-color-5965cab4 );box-shadow:0px 0px 10px 0px rgba(0,0,0,0.5);}.tippy-popper[data-tippy-popper-id="37bdbb6"] .tippy-tooltip{font-family:"Roboto", Sans-serif;font-size:15px;font-weight:400;color:#ffffff;max-width:350px;}.tippy-popper[data-tippy-popper-id="37bdbb6"] .tippy-tooltip, .tippy-popper[data-tippy-popper-id="37bdbb6"] .tippy-tooltip .tippy-backdrop{background-color:var( --e-global-color-secondary );}.tippy-popper[data-tippy-popper-id="37bdbb6"][x-placement^=top] .tippy-tooltip .tippy-arrow{border-top-color:var( --e-global-color-secondary );}.tippy-popper[data-tippy-popper-id="37bdbb6"][x-placement^=bottom] .tippy-tooltip .tippy-arrow{border-bottom-color:var( --e-global-color-secondary );}.tippy-popper[data-tippy-popper-id="37bdbb6"][x-placement^=left] .tippy-tooltip .tippy-arrow{border-left-color:var( --e-global-color-secondary );}.tippy-popper[data-tippy-popper-id="37bdbb6"][x-placement^=right] .tippy-tooltip .tippy-arrow{border-right-color:var( --e-global-color-secondary );}.tippy-popper[data-tippy-popper-id="37bdbb6"] .tippy-tooltip .tippy-roundarrow{fill:var( --e-global-color-secondary );}.elementor-widget-spacer .eael-protected-content-message{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-widget-spacer .protected-content-error-msg{font-family:var( --e-global-typography-secondary-font-family ), Sans-serif;font-weight:var( --e-global-typography-secondary-font-weight );}.elementor-12335 .elementor-element.elementor-element-74272d3c{--spacer-size:186px;}@media(min-width:768px){.elementor-12335 .elementor-element.elementor-element-56df008c{width:12%;}.elementor-12335 .elementor-element.elementor-element-23b7b91e{width:15%;}.elementor-12335 .elementor-element.elementor-element-1e9357bb{width:15.509%;}.elementor-12335 .elementor-element.elementor-element-862a03b{width:15%;}.elementor-12335 .elementor-element.elementor-element-243f0a2{width:70%;}.elementor-12335 .elementor-element.elementor-element-3555acc9{width:14.666%;}}